[QUOTE="lambretta, post: 590247, member: 6872"] Hi Folks. I'm new to these forums - hope this is the right place to ask this quesiton. I'm trying to track down anything I can about the Activate all nighters, they started out as illegal raves but by the time I got to Bradford in 91 they were going on at the Queens Hall as licensed do's strating at 12pm until 8am (no alchohol naturally). I did graffitti for them a few times and helped with general organising from time to time. If anyone has any flyers, posters, tapes or just memories I'd love to here from you. They were fairly pioneering times in my humble opinion, and the Activate lot would think nothing of booking Vertigo (played frequently) and C J Bolland on the same night, something which would've been laughed at once dance music became so heavily catagorised soon after. Very fond memories of seeing Nipper in there, JJ Frost and many others :cool: Great site this, been a cracking wander down memory lane so far! Cheers Julian [/QUOTE]
